I am the Chief Roboteer for the VEX Robot Challenge teams at Downingtown. This is a full time job with ~45 roboteers for the 2009-2010 season.
I am also a Senior Mentor for FRC team 1640. My role on the team is Program Management, with the primary task of keeping the build moving forward.

I've been working with Downingtown Robotics since 2007, I was a mentor on the initial FIRST Vex Challenge (FVC) team - 3150. In our first season we had 5 roboteers.
I started working on the big robot in 2007 as part of the electrical team for DEWBOT III.
I am also one of the leaders of STEMRobotics a non-profit organization with the goal of bringing competition robotics to middle and high school students in Southeastern Pennsylvania and Delaware. STEMRobotics is the sponsor or co-sponsor of VEX events in the area, including the Eastern Pennsylvania Regional Competition.
